Kenya's moral cop, Ezekiel Mutua, former CEO of the Kenya Films Classification Board, was fired and replaced by Christopher Wambua on August 6, 2021. His was following his denial of claims that he had been sacked. This article examines Christopher Wambua's biography, emphasizing his professional journey, history, and personal life.
Christopher Wambua Education and Experience
Between 1988 through 1991, the current KFCB CEO attended Kenyatta University, where he majored in Education with a focus on History and Literature. Later, he enrolled in the University of Nairobi to pursue a master degree in International Studies.
Mr. Wambua also has a postgraduate diploma in Public Relations from the Chartered Institute of Public Relations. He studied Mass Communication at the University of Nairobi between 1993 and 1995, getting a postgraduate diploma.
Wambua had been the Communication Manager at the college for nearly fourteen years. He was then promoted to Assistant Director, Multimedia Content and Innovation. Wambua was the Director of Communications and Public Affairs at the Kenya Films Classification Board before being selected as the new CEO.
